wp_enqueue_script не подключает js файл

103
20 октября 2019, 02:30
define('S_THEME_ROOT', get_template_directory_uri());
define('S_CSS_DIR', S_THEME_ROOT . '/assets/css');
define('S_JS_DIR', S_THEME_ROOT . '/assets/js');
define('S_IMG_DIR', S_THEME_ROOT . '/assets/img');
add_action( 'wp_enqueue_scripts', function() {
wp_enqueue_style( 'page', S_CSS_DIR . '/page.css');
wp_enqueue_style( 'main', S_CSS_DIR . '/style.css');
wp_deregister_script('jquery');
wp_enqueue_script('page', S_JS_DIR . '/page.min.js');

В линках показывает подключение, а на деле скрипт не работает. Со стилями все ок

Answer 1

Подключил через

if ( !is_admin() ) {
    function register_my_js() {
        wp_enqueue_script( 'my-script', S_JS_DIR .'/page.min.js', array( 'jquery' ), '1.0', true );
    }
    add_action('init', 'register_my_js');
}
READ ALSO
password_verify принцип работы

password_verify принцип работы

Файл регистрации, шифрования пароля:

156
авторизованный юзер не мог зайти на страницу авторизации

авторизованный юзер не мог зайти на страницу авторизации

Мне нужно, что бы авторизованный юзер не мог зайти на страницу авторизации и при попытке его кидало в кабинетСначало налепил костылей в контроллере,...

140
PHP сортировка не связанных переменных

PHP сортировка не связанных переменных

Подскажите во что объединить переменные что бы потом их отсортироватьПробовал смотреть на массивы многомерные, но вообще не понял что там...

140
get_fields foreach Дублируются данные

get_fields foreach Дублируются данные

Нужно получить значение дополнительного поля (Advanced Custom Fields)По итогу выдает только последний один массив в таком виде:

134